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
188275 3451 50174294 7615109
4897263 779
4897263 779
2834694669 954 13 50444277482
All about undefined
Interested in learning more?
4897263 779
2834694669 954 13 50444277482
See more
874488 53884
87077980 240 784926
See more
42 7565514 005
6629 82 18 673909
See more